Social Communications
Pups and grown-up pets are typically separated into groups based upon dimension, personality, and power degrees to make certain that play is secure and delightful for all. Specialist caretakers recognize what to seek and recognize pet body movement, permitting them to interfere prior to disputes intensify.

In most cases, dogs that attend daycare regularly show favorable adjustments in their actions, ending up being much less nervous and much more obedient. This might result from the regular direct exposure to different settings and stimuli, which helps them come to be familiar with brand-new noises, smells, and sights. It can additionally be credited to the truth that canines interact with one another and find out just how to diffuse clashing situations. These skills help them exist side-by-side in harmony when out and about in public settings. Many pet proprietors acknowledge this change as a result of constant childcare check outs.

Rest Periods
Dogs require to rest from romping with their peers at the very least a couple of times a day. This is to avoid overstimulation and physical exhaustion. A reliable childcare center will use them time to unwind and recharge.

Throughout the interview process, inquire about the facility's rest periods. They must offer crates and/or different areas for dogs to pause from the action. Also, make certain to ask about the center's precaution and staff-to-dog ratio.

Daily pet day care is a great means to keep your dog literally and socially stimulated, yet it is essential to evaluate whether your pet dog can deal with constant playdates or needs even more area to stretch their legs in your home. Ask your veterinarian and a relied on animal treatment company to determine the very best daycare routine for your dog.
